Makerbase hosts all official software, tools, and firmware on their public GitHub repositories. Avoid third-party forums or suspicious "free download" blogs that advertise the file with terms like "WORK" or "CRACKED"—the software is entirely open-source and free, so it never requires a crack. 2. Download Steps Navigate to the official page. Search for the MKS-DLC32 or MKS-Laser-Tool repository. Click on the Releases tab on the right side of the page. Locate the V1.1.2 release package.

Download the (often included in the same GitHub folder). Run the driver installer and click Install .
Hold down the BOOT button on your MKS DLC32 motherboard while clicking the "Start" button in the software to force the chip into programming mode. Windows Blocks the Executable
